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4914486 90879 62067974454 21169868196
20341661589 670 89
20341661589 670 89
28612 73169728 061
All about undefined
Interested in learning more?
20341661589 670 89
28612 73169728 061
See more
1362455968 87033894079
3133602 569 318455
See more
004516430 86548917451 9881249
652093574 88920 3378 77
See more